I've gotten mupen64 to play Mario 64, but the sound is stuttering horribly. I've tried JttL's SDL plugin 1.2 and mupen64 audio plugin. Both suck on my system. It is probably becuase of my hardware (400mhz pII, geforce2, onboard sound). But the grahpics are great with the glN64 v0.4.1 plugin; always above 100fps! 8) What do you guys use for sound?

just found the mupen64-alsasnd plugin in portage, but it won't compile:

Code: Select all

linux ~ # emerge mupen64-alsasnd
Calculating dependencies ...done!
>>> emerge (1 of 1) games-emulation/mupen64-alsasnd-0.4 to /
>>> md5 src_uri ;-) alsa-plugin-0.4fix.tar.bz2
>>> Unpacking source...
>>> Unpacking alsa-plugin-0.4fix.tar.bz2 to /var/tmp/portage/mupen64-alsasnd-0.4
/work
 * Applying 0.4-gentoo.patch ...                                          [ ok ]
>>> Source unpacked.
qt
gtk
g++ -march=pentium2 -Os -pipe -fomit-frame-pointer -fforce-addr -frerun-loop-opt
 -frerun-cse-after-loop -falign-functions=4 -mmmx -DNO_DEBUG -DNDEBUG -fno-rtti 
-DVERSION=0.4 -DUSE_GTK `gtk-config --cflags` -c -o gtk1_gui.o gtk1_gui.cpp
g++ -march=pentium2 -Os -pipe -fomit-frame-pointer -fforce-addr -frerun-loop-opt
 -frerun-cse-after-loop -falign-functions=4 -mmmx -DNO_DEBUG -DNDEBUG -fno-rtti 
-c -o string.o string_class.cpp
g++ -march=pentium2 -Os -pipe -fomit-frame-pointer -fforce-addr -frerun-loop-opt
 -frerun-cse-after-loop -falign-functions=4 -mmmx -DNO_DEBUG -DNDEBUG -fno-rtti 
-c -o audio.o audio.cpp
g++ -march=pentium2 -Os -pipe -fomit-frame-pointer -fforce-addr -frerun-loop-opt
 -frerun-cse-after-loop -falign-functions=4 -mmmx -DNO_DEBUG -DNDEBUG -fno-rtti 
-DVERSION=0.4 -c -o snd_plugin.o snd_interface.cpp
g++ -march=pentium2 -Os -pipe -fomit-frame-pointer -fforce-addr -frerun-loop-opt
 -frerun-cse-after-loop -falign-functions=4 -mmmx -DNO_DEBUG -DNDEBUG -fno-rtti 
-c -o gui.o gui.cpp
Makefile:52: please copy mupen64_alsasnd-0.4.so in the plugins/ folder of the em
ulator
gtk1_gui.cpp: In function `void CreateGUIObject(Plugin_Graphical_Interface**, Pl
ugin_Audio_Driver*)':
gtk1_gui.cpp:59: error: ISO C++ forbids cast to non-reference type used as lvalu
e
make: *** [gtk1_gui.o] Error 1
make: *** Waiting for unfinished jobs....

!!! ERROR: games-emulation/mupen64-alsasnd-0.4 failed.
!!! Function src_compile, Line 40, Exitcode 2
!!! make failed
!!! If you need support, post the topmost build error, NOT this status message.
anything I can do to fix this?
